<!-- -*- mode: sgml; mode: fold -*- --> <!doctype refentry PUBLIC "-//OASIS//DTD DocBook V3.1//EN" [ <!ENTITY % aptent SYSTEM "apt.ent"> %aptent; ]> <refentry> &apt-docinfo; <refmeta> <refentrytitle>apt-extracttemplates</> <manvolnum>1</> </refmeta> <!-- Man page title --> <refnamediv> <refname>apt-extracttemplates</> <refpurpose>Utility to extract DebConf config and templates from Debian packages</> </refnamediv> <!-- Arguments --> <refsynopsisdiv> <cmdsynopsis> <command>apt-extracttemplate</> <arg><option>-hv</></arg> <arg><option>-t=<replaceable/temporary directory/</></arg> <arg choice="plain" rep="repeat"><replaceable>file</replaceable></arg> </cmdsynopsis> </refsynopsisdiv> <RefSect1><Title>Description</> <para> <command/apt-extracttemplates/ will take one or more Debian package files as input and write out (to a temporary directory) all associated config scripts and template files. For each passed in package that contains config scripts and templates, one line of output will be generated in the format: <para> package version template-file config-script <para> template-file and config-script are written to the temporary directory specified by the -t or --tempdir (<literal>APT::ExtractTemplates::TempDir</>) directory, with filenames of the form <filename>package.template.XXXX</> and <filename>package.config.XXXX</> </RefSect1> <RefSect1><Title>Options</> &apt-cmdblurb; <VariableList> <VarListEntry><term><option/-t/</><term><option/--tempdir/</> <ListItem><Para> Temporary directory in which to write extracted debconf template files and config scripts Configuration Item: <literal/APT::ExtractTemplates::TempDir/. </VarListEntry> &apt-commonoptions; </VariableList> </RefSect1> <RefSect1><Title>See Also</> <para> &apt-conf; </RefSect1> <RefSect1><Title>Diagnostics</> <para> <command/apt-extracttemplates/ returns zero on normal operation, decimal 100 on error. </RefSect1> &manbugs; &manauthor; </refentry>